Output 84bbd7992c9fcd91eac0521b15868c0bef7afa73cf4e786b7495ea2c4f5e2856:0

value
46700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f72fc7ef162d40b6ed857154a98dbc0a18fc5fb OP_EQUAL
address
3LbuYeAqU18mwhp4S1V8nGaA4J5XpRbWsv
transaction
84bbd7992c9fcd91eac0521b15868c0bef7afa73cf4e786b7495ea2c4f5e2856
spent
true